The insurance playbook and how to handle it

Insurance companies are not neutral. Their job is to settle claims for as little as possible. They’ll often sound friendly because it keeps you talking.

Fault rules in Colorado and why details matter

Colorado uses a modified comparative negligence rule. In plain terms, fault can be shared. If you’re partly at fault, your compensation can be reduced. If you’re mostly at fault, you may not recover damages.
